Femtoscopy correlations of kaons in $Pb + Pb$ collisions at LHC within hydrokinetic model

2 Pith papers cite this work. Polarity classification is still indexing.

2 Pith papers citing it
abstract

We provide, within the hydrokinetic model, a detailed investigation of kaon interferometry in $Pb+Pb$ collisions at LHC energy ($\sqrt{s_{NN}} = 2.76$ TeV). Predictions are presented for 1D interferometry radii of $K^0_SK^0_S$ and $K^{\pm}K^{\pm}$ pairs as well as for 3D femtoscopy scales in out, side and long directions. The results are compared with existing pion interferometry radii. We also make predictions for full LHC energy.
